Taliban attacks western Afghan city of Herat

For the first time since the 1990s, Taliban militants in recent days attacked the western city of Herat, one of Afghanistan’s largest cities. Fighting in the vicinity of Herat’s airport has grounded flights for several days. The Afghan government has sent in military reinforcements to defend the city. The World’s Shirin Jaafari has just come back from Herat, and she explains to host Marco Werman what’s happening there.
